The GDR biathlon championships were held for the 21st time in 1979 and took place from March 16 to 18 in the Zinnwald Hofmannsloch biathlon stadium. As in the previous year, Klaus Siebert won the individual. Jürgen Grundler won his first and only title in a single race in the sprint. For the sixth time in a row and for the twelfth time in total, the SG Dynamo Zinnwald became relay champions.
